    I left my 2001 Honda Rebel @ Honda of Santa Barbara to have new brake ... read more I left my 2001 Honda Rebel @ Honda of Santa Barbara to have new brake pads installed and the brake fluid changed. Rec'd a $60 bill for new brake pads and labor which I paid the same day when I picked the bike up. A few months later, the 'new" brake pads were down to bare metal. Reason: Jack, the mechanic, had not replaced the brake pads tho he had charged me. A different mechanic at Honda of Santa Barbara, installed new pads and then tried to charge me for parts and labor. I produced the very recent, paid bill which ended that duplicity in a hurry. Other services performed over the past two years there were/are iffy at best. Most repairs had to be redone, either there or at another shop. It's a waste of time and money to go there, not to mention the very real safety concerns: no brakes, failure to properly torque nuts and bolts, failure to use Loctite when appropriate, failure to reconnect speedometer cable, ditto for electrical connections. The list is endless. STAY AWAY!!!!
